Problem Solved

This is what I did, and I have no idea how or why it worked, but it did.

I thought it might have been my SpySweeper program, but it wasn't, since I uninstalled it, and I still had the same probs, so I reinstalled it. Then I installed Window Washer, also by Webroot to clean up all the nasties on my computer. I also made sure that LimeWire was allowed "full access" with my Mcafee Firewall, which I was courtesy of Comcast, then I defraged my computer, and then the next thing you know I have been downloading ever since!

I have no idea what was up?? Maybe I just had too much junk accumulated on my computer, not enough elbow room for the files to download, or what the problem was, but I have been happily downloading and uploading ever since I cleaned up everything all week.

Which is a bee-you-ti-ful thing, because I am in Boulder, Colorado, and I don't know if you have heard about our devastating blizzards here, but I have been housebound with nothing much to do BUT stay at home and play with my computer!!

So, that is my suggestion to everyone - make absolutely sure you have ZERO SPAM, and that your firewalls know that LimeWire is A-OK, defrag, defrag, defrag.

Oh, and one *very* important thing - Prior to making any major changes. Please, Please, Please always remember and don't ever forget to Create a System Restore Point before AND after making any major changes to your computer!!
